Influence shapes who we are at our core. There is godly influence and there is harmful influence. Scripture teaches that walking with the wise brings wisdom, and that evil company corrupts good habits. Jesus calls us to be salt and light. In this continuation from last week, Pastor Alex unpacks how influence forms character and behavior, how it moves through family, marriage, community, and leadership, and how examples from the Bible and today point people toward God. Influence is never neutral. It builds up or tears down. Choose to imitate Christ and sharpen one another. We close with prayer for strength and courage, and an invitation to give your life to Jesus or rededicate your walk.
Scriptures
Proverbs 13:20, Matthew 5:13–16, 1 Corinthians 15:33, Proverbs 27:17, 2 Timothy 1:5, Deuteronomy 6:6–7, Proverbs 22:6, 1 Samuel 25:32–33, 1 Kings 21:25, Daniel 1:8, 2 Kings 18:5–7.
